Cancel Your Dropbox Account Online

  • Go to dropbox.com and login to your account using your admin username and password.
  • Find and click on the tab labeled ‘admin console.’
  • Locate and select the ‘billing’ tab, then click it.
  • Find the tab labeled ‘manage subscriptions.’ Click it.
  • Finally, when you find the button labeled ‘cancel your plan,’ select it.
  • If you’re having difficulty at this stage in cancelling your account, go back to ‘admin console.’
  • From ‘admin console,’ find and select the ‘help’ tab.

Insider Tip

If you choose to cancel your Dropbox account, be warned that they will only hold onto your deleted files for 30 days. After that, you may lose access to any file that you have not backed up elsewhere.
